还在为插件崩溃抓狂?三招教你搞定IDEA版本不兼容难题,三招解决IDEA版本不兼容,告别插件崩溃烦恼
(拍大腿)每次升级IDEA就像开盲盒,插件集体 *** 的滋味真酸爽!上周隔壁工位老张的代码提示插件突然失效,急得他差点把键盘砸了...今天咱们就扒一扒这个让程序员秃头的版本兼容问题到底怎么破!
▷ 插件为啥总闹脾气?根源在这!
说句大实话,90%的插件崩溃都是版本错配惹的祸!就像给iPhone14装苹果4的充电器,能不出问题吗?(摊手)
三大作 *** 操作:
- 无脑更新强迫症:追新IDEA版本却用着老插件
- 全家桶安装狂魔:装30+插件导致资源打架
- 配置洁癖患者:从来不清缓存和日志

举个栗子🌰:2025版的IDEA要求插件最低支持JDK21,但你的Lombok插件还停留在JDK17时代,这不就像让老头跑百米冲刺?
▷ 急救三板斧:立竿见影的解决方案
别慌!这三招能救回80%的崩溃现场:
第一式:版本精准狙击
- 查兼容表:去Plugins Marketplace看插件支持的最低/最高IDEA版本
- 锁版本号:在build.gradle加
intellij { version = '2024.1.3' }
- 沙盒测试:用Toolbox创建纯净测试环境
第二式:缓存大扫除
- 关闭IDEA
- 删掉
C:\Users\你\.IntelliJIdea2025\system\caches
- 按住Shift点重启图标,选安全模式
(突然沉默)上次我团队新人没清缓存直接升级,结果插件列表全空白...愣是重装系统才救回来。
▷ 进阶生存指南:从根源杜绝崩溃
想要一劳永逸?这套组合拳你得练:

版本管理矩阵
工具 | 保命操作 | 见效时间 |
---|---|---|
IDE版本 | 滞后 *** 更新1-2个小版本 | 永久生效 |
插件更新 | 分批逐个升级+功能验证 | 每次30分钟 |
依赖检测 | 用Plugin Verifier扫描 | 即时反馈 |
防冲突四重奏:
- 装前查血缘:看插件文档的依赖项说明
- 装后验功能:立即测试核心功能是否正常
- 定期瘦身:每月清理3个月未用的插件
- 隔离运行:用Docker容器部署特殊需求插件
▷ 个人踩坑忠告:血泪换来的经验
搞了十年Java开发,我悟出个真理——稳定大于时髦!现在团队强制规定:
- 版本锁定策略:所有项目统一IDEA 2024.1 LTS版
- 插件白名单:只允许安装经过验证的28个核心插件
- 沙盒测试流程:新插件必须通过3人72小时压力测试
(突然拍桌子)记住!每次升级前用Git创建快照分支,出问题能秒回滚。去年双十一大促,就因个破翻译插件导致编译失败,差点让公司损失千万订单...